Education and Achievements

Aditya's academic credentials are as impressive as his professional experience. He holds a Master's degree in International Relations, specializing in International Security from the prestigious Syracuse University - Maxwell School of Citizenship and Public Affairs. Additionally, he possesses a Master's of Business Administration with a focus on International Business and Computer Information Systems from Baruch College. Achievements

Throughout his distinguished career, Aditya has held several key positions that highlight his expertise and contributions to international development and humanitarian aid. As a Programme Officer for the United Nations Mission in South Sudan (UNMISS) and the United Nations Mine Action Service (UNMAS), he was instrumental in spearheading initiatives that fostered peace and security in conflict-affected regions. His leadership as the Cluster Lead for Non-Food Items and Emergency Shelter at the World Food Programme (UNJLC) involved coordinating large-scale humanitarian responses, demonstrating his ability to manage multiple stakeholders and deliver results under challenging conditions.

Moreover, Aditya's tenure as a Partnerships Officer and Special Assistant to the Director of UNMAS showcased his aptitude for building relationships with key partners and enhancing operational efficiency. His background also includes valuable experience as a Junior Associate Fellow at The Asia Foundation, as well as his role as an Editorial Researcher at Foreign Policy, where he sharpened his analytical skills in international relations.
